Home
last modified time | relevance | path

Searched refs:writer_nonrecursive_preferred (Results 1 – 1 of 1) sorted by relevance

/bionic/libc/bionic/
Dpthread_rwlock.cpp162 bool writer_nonrecursive_preferred; member
236 rwlock->writer_nonrecursive_preferred = false; in pthread_rwlock_init()
239 rwlock->writer_nonrecursive_preferred = true; in pthread_rwlock_init()
264 bool writer_nonrecursive_preferred) { in __can_acquire_read_lock() argument
268 (writer_nonrecursive_preferred && __state_have_pending_writers(old_state)); in __can_acquire_read_lock()
275 …while (__predict_true(__can_acquire_read_lock(old_state, rwlock->writer_nonrecursive_preferred))) { in __pthread_rwlock_tryrdlock()
307 if (__can_acquire_read_lock(old_state, rwlock->writer_nonrecursive_preferred)) { in __pthread_rwlock_timedrdlock()
325 if (!__can_acquire_read_lock(old_state, rwlock->writer_nonrecursive_preferred)) { in __pthread_rwlock_timedrdlock()